ALKHOBAR: A front page story in yesterday’s Arab News reported on an electronic spying operation called GhostNet, which infiltrated computers in 103 countries. The computers were taken over by social malware. Basically, the computers were infected through what appeared to be legitimate e-mails which carried attachments with malicious payloads. Getting into the computers was really only half the story. Perhaps the bigger issue is what this means in terms of cybercrime.
In its report on the ten-month investigation into the spying operation, the Information Warfare Monitor noted that beyond the issue of state-sponsored espionage, “the threshold for engaging in cyber espionage is falling. Cybercrime kits are now available online, and their use is clearly on the rise, in some cases by organized crime and other private actors. Socially-engineered malware is the most common and potent; it introduces Trojans onto a system, and then exploits social contacts and files to propagate infections further. Furthermore, the Internet was never built with security in mind. As institutions ranging from governments through to businesses and individuals depend on 24-hour Internet connectivity, the opportunities for exploiting these systems increase.”
The unmasking of such a large spynet should be a warning to all organizations, public and private, that their data is under threat. The investigation determined that GhostNet easily infiltrated many high-value targets. The spynet was considered to be technically unsophisticated yet it was able to penetrate the computers at security agencies, ministries and nongovernmental organizations. It was only uncovered because the office of the Dalai Lama suspected that their computers had been hacked. The other affected groups were apparently oblivious.
The Principal Investigators and co-founders of the Information Warfare Monitor, Rafal Rohozinski, principal and CEO, The SecDev Group, and Ronald Deibert, director, the Citizen Lab asserted that computer penetration of the type used in GhostNet is not uncommon, particularly for cybercrime networks. GhostNet is not the only such network uncovered. Several other similar significant networks have been uncovered recently.
“The tools we profile in our investigation, though apparently amassed in a complex way to achieve a definite purpose, are not restricted to an exclusive guild of experts with specialized and confidential knowledge,” explained Deibert and Rohozinski. “Today, pirated cybercrime kits circulate extensively on the Internet and can be downloaded by anyone about as easily as the latest pirated DVD.51 Cyberspace has empowered individuals and small groups of non-state actors to do many things, including executing sophisticated computer network operations that were previously only the domain of state intelligence agencies.”
Another report on the same topic, “The snooping dragon: social-malware surveillance of the Tibetan movement,” is very clear in its recommendations to businesses. Where industrial espionage is a concern, strict separation is needed between computers and networks that connect to the Internet, and those that are used to hold corporate secrets and confidential data.
The report’s authors, Shishir Nagaraja, Information Trust Institute, University of Illinois at Urbana-Champaign and Ross Anderson, Cambridge University, Computer Laboratory also point out that it would be “prudent practice to run a high-value payment system on a PC that does not contain a browser or e-mail client, or indeed any other software at all. Perhaps within a few years banks will insist on this, and design payment applications that won’t run otherwise. Perhaps a few years later we will see the payment function becoming a hardware appliance: a tamper-resistant device supplied by the bank that does nothing except display payments and signs them when the approval button is pressed.”
The report mentions that banks find it difficult to cope with the consequences of phishing attacks where the PCs of less than one percent of their customers have been infiltrated at any one time. Just imagine the damage control operation that would be required if corporate accounting and payments systems were attacked.
Sounds like something farfetched and Nagaraja and Anderson predict that initially banks and their major clients will believe that their security will be good enough to counter cybercrime networks. However, as losses grow, the finger pointing will start with banks, businesses and makers of accounting and payment software blaming each other. It is only when litigation and regulations force change that the cybercriminals will be shut down. That will be in the distant future.
“In short, we predict that the criminals who adapt social malware to fraud will enjoy many years of rich pickings,” conclude Nagaraja and Anderson. “Indeed, if either of us were inclined to crime, this would be what we’d go for.”
